VK12 PRZ is a 2012 Citroen Relay in White with a 2,198c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2012 Citroen Relay models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.7% with a typical mileage of 93,940 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Relay f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 39,680 recorded failures. If you're considering buying VK12 PRZ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Relay typ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 14 years old, this Citroen Relay is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
